获取当前时间、时间戳这一操作在Web开发中非常常见,也是JS编程中的基础操作。下面,我将为你详细讲解如何使用JavaScript获取当前时间实例代码(年月日时分秒)。
获取当前时间实例代码
我们可以使用JavaScript的Date对象来获取当前时间的实例代码。具体方法是调用Date对象, 然后获取年、月、日、时、分以及秒等信息。Date对象也可以获取当前时间戳,这里我们主要讲解如何获取时间实例。
以下是示例代码:
let now = new Date();
let year = now.getFullYear(); //获取当前年份
let month = now.getMonth() + 1; //获取当前月份
let day = now.getDate(); //获取当前日期
let hour = now.getHours(); //获取当前小时数
let minute = now.getMinutes(); //获取当前分钟数
let second = now.getSeconds(); //获取当前秒数
上述代码中,创建新的Date实例对象后,调用其各种属性方法获取“年份”、“月份”、“日期”、“小时数”、“分钟数”以及“秒数”。
示例说明
示例一:在网页中显示当前时间
下面示例是如何在网页中显示当前时间:
<!DOCTYPE html>
<html>
<head>
<title>Current Time Example</title>
<meta charset="UTF-8">
</head>
<body>
<h1 id="time"></h1>
<script>
function updateClock() {
let now = new Date();
let year = now.getFullYear();
let month = now.getMonth() + 1;
let day = now.getDate();
let hour = now.getHours();
let minute = now.getMinutes();
let second = now.getSeconds();
let time = year + "/" + month + "/" + day + " " + hour + ":" + minute + ":" + second;
document.getElementById("time").innerHTML = time;
}
setInterval(updateClock, 1000);
</script>
</body>
</html>
上述代码创建了一个名为“time”的
标签,设定了“updateClock”函数,这个函数将当前时间和日期赋值给“time”变量,然后将其插入到文档中的“time”标签中。为了更新当前时间并实时显示在网页中,我们使用setInterval()函数来每秒更新一次。这样就可以动态显示当前时间。
示例二:通过控制台输出当前时间
下面示例是如何通过控制台输出当前时间:
console.log(new Date().toLocaleString());
上述代码中直接调用toLocaleString()并附加在Date对象上,这样就可以在控制台上动态输出当前时间。
总结
以上就是获取当前时间实例代码的完整攻略。如果想获取当前时间戳,可以使用Date对象的getTime()方法。在实际开发中,我们可以根据具体需求,对获取的时间实例格式进行调整。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:JS获取当前时间实例代码(年月日时分秒) - Python技术站